This study aims to evaluate user satisfaction with the integration of Meta AI technology in the WhatsApp application using the End User Computing Satisfaction (EUCS) model. The model encompasses five key dimensions: Content, Accuracy, Format, Ease of Use, and Timeliness. Data was collected through questionnaires distributed to 44 respondents consisting of students, with the sample determined using the Slovin formula. The analysis revealed that overall user satisfaction falls into the "Satisfied" category, with the highest average score in the Content dimension (3.83) and the lowest in the Ease of Use dimension (3.45). The Ease of Use dimension requires special attention, as some users find Meta AI's navigation challenging. This study contributes to the development of Meta AI features in WhatsApp and serves as a reference for future studies focusing on user satisfaction evaluation
